This position is to become part of the Production team to support the engineering, construction, qualification, validation, and licensure of the B55 Recombinant Manufacturing Facility. This position contributes as a member of a cross-functional team to support the startup of the cGMP manufacturing facility for Flublok /Panblok drug substance in Swiftwater PA and will later continue to support the cGMP commercial. manufacturing of drug substances requiring a high degree of relationship building, communication, technical knowledge, and leadership.

Main Responsibilities:
Activities associated with the facility development and project execution will include, but will not be limited to the following:
Support the commissioning, set-up, testing, and qualification of new and existing manufacturing equipment.
Support implementation of Manufacturing Executions System (MES) to optimize control of process management an execution, systems and equipment management, electronic documentation systems, and data historian.
Assist in development of electronic logbooks (eLogbooks) and electronic BRs (eBRs).
Setup, cleaning, and preparation of the manufacturing space to begin the performance of engineering production runs, and lead to process qualification runs and cGMP commercial production.
Participate in execution of Environmental Monitoring Performance Qualification.
Work collaboratively with engineering, validation, quality assurance, quality control, and manufacturing technology groups as well as external stakeholders to accomplish business needs.
Testing of single-use bags and components.
Proactive anticipation and effective communication of successes, constraints, conflicts, solutions, and actions for resolution.
Follows all procedures put into effect to ensure your safety as well as the safety of others. Reports all safety issues, concerns, incidents, and near misses to the team leadership. Provides input for potential safety issues as well as contributing ideas for corrective and preventative actions.
Follows effective procedures to ensure the production of a safe and efficacious product.
Participates or leads in all aspects of production process (SAP, LIMS, ordering, Labwatch, Documentum, Metasys, DeltaV etc.). Understands next steps and works to guide others through the process to complete them.
Understands science behind process steps and technology.
Completes tasks and corresponding documentation as required by cGMP.
Works to become trained in all assigned training modules. Training coordinator / Trainer –Train and guide Personnel in proper work procedures, use of equipment, cGMP’s, safe work techniques and SAP to assure timely signoffs and consistency in training. Maintains qualified trainer status.
This may require input data into SAP, along with entering work orders and reagent orders.
Recommends changes to BRs, SOPS, and SWIs when warranted. Write and edit documents under supervision.
Seeks out cross-training in other areas whenever possible.
Responsible for assisting in writing and assisting incident investigations, CAPA's, change controls, along with assisting the higher-tech levels and Principal Investigators with projects.
Actively communicates improvement ideas, issues, concerns, etc to team members.
Participates in cross-functional teams where necessary to complete projects in an effective and timely manner.
As this project progresses into later phases, the scope of this position will also focus on:
Follow Standard Operating Procedures (SOP) and batch records (BR) to produce commercial drug substance material.
May support updates and changes to SOPs and BRs as required.
Setup, cleaning, sterilization, and use of manufacturing equipment in the cGMP commercial manufacturing of Flublok / Panblok drug substance. May include supporting upstream and/or downstream processes in media or buffer preparation, cell and virus stock production in flasks and bioreactors, centrifugation, chromatography, or filtration; familiarity with this equipment is a plus.
May include support for cleaning, preparation, and sterilization of equipment and parts.
Ensures materials required for production are available as needed.
Works to complete quality documentation (eBR’s, elogbooks, etc) accurately in a timely manner.
Ensures proper process area operation by pre and post-run set up and maintenance of lab and equipment.
Support in housekeeping, facility cleaning, daily manufacturing needs, and the overall compliance within the manufacturing groups. Ensures the manufacturing area is in the inspection-read state.
